Comox Valley Chamber of Commerce

The Comox Valley Chamber of Commerce is a professional, membership-based business organization located at 576 England Avenue in Courtenay. Their mission centers on “CONNECTIONS. RESOURCES. ADVOCACY,” representing local business interests to government, promoting member businesses, building functional community networks, and developing resources for business growth.

The chamber provides practical business support including small business startup guidance, Certificate of Origin services for international trade, group health insurance plans for members, and a business hub with networking and resources. They run funded training programs in specialized areas like AI in Aquaculture and for insurance professionals, and coordinate economic development initiatives including the Rural Business Initiative and Municipal Business Initiative. Members get listed in the member directory, receive advocacy representation at regional and provincial levels, and gain access to marketing and promotional opportunities.

Networking and events are a big part of what the chamber does. They organize regular Business After Business sessions, ribbon cutting ceremonies for new member businesses, the annual Chamber Awards gala, lunch-and-learn sessions on topics like living wages, and social fundraising events like the Ugly Sweater Soiree. The chamber also actively engages in policy advocacy, recently supporting resolutions at the BC Chamber AGM and addressing community issues affecting local businesses.
